    OVERVIEW:

    It is an exciting time for RED VELVET, as we’ve pivoted from the DMC model and are focusing on experience strategy, fostering strong client relationships and end-to-end brand solutions via digital, hybrid and live experiences. Never has marketing been more important to organizations, so to keep up demands, we are looking to round out our marketing team. We’re looking for a “swiss army knife” of sorts who can touch multiple facets of the marketing funnel and who possesses a wide range of skills and characteristics. We’re truly looking for a unicorn!

    At a high level, the Associate Marketing Manager or Marketing Manager is responsible for putting RED VELVET’s best face forward to the world as well as developing plans to increase interest in the brand and our services. This person oversees all marketing efforts, including management of social media, the RED VELVET website and outbound and promotional marketing efforts, drawing on the Business Development team for support and input, where needed.

    We’re located in Austin, Texas and will entertain remote but would also ideally like this person to consider relocation. We're hoping this person will join our team in Summer 2021.

    K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

    Content Strategy & Calendar

    Responsible - with the Sr. Director of Business Development - for developing annual marketing and content strategy, including goals for the year

    Complete and maintain the MASTER content calendar, tracking the plan for all active and upcoming channels to be activated, where/when appropriate

    Partner with Account team to stay ahead of upcoming programs that can be effectively marketed

    Assist in development of brief for photographer and/or videographer to capture marketing assets and brief in advance of program (AM to write the brief)

    Incorporate program highlights into content calendar and identify opportunities for case studies that can be featured on the website, in marketing materials or proposals

    Partner with Ops team to promote community involvement. Typically a small campaign to encourage the community to gather donations for local non-profit.

    RED VELVET Website

    Ensure website design is on brand (in accordance with our style guide and website style sheet)

    Update website feed with interesting and relevant content from channels, including “Insights” (blog), program showcases, network updates and industry highlights

    Update “Insights” page

    Publish periodic, consistent blog posts written by designated team member (in accordance to the content calendar)

    Brainstorm insight topics with manager and CEO

    Comment, edit, proofread & add additional internal & external links

    Select compelling header image related to topic

    Publish

    Promote on channels

    Manage/approve comments

    Respond or inform necessary parties to respond

    E.g., if comments are sales or hiring, inform account team or ops

    Update “Work” section when there is a new case study to highlight

    Keep plugins & other Squarespace items up to date

    Analyze user data with Google Analytics (with assistance from team) and make recommendations based on what’s discovered

    Update careers section after Careers Specialist publishes on CareerPlug

    Update team section with new hires after the person has been with the company for three (3) months
